Paula Deen Peanut Butter Cookies

Description

These classic peanut butter cookies from Paula Deen are soft, chewy, and packed with rich peanut butter flavor. They’re easy to make with just a few pantry staples and perfect for any cookie lover.


Ingredients

  • 1 cup peanut butter (creamy or chunky)

  • 1 1/2 cups sugar (divided)

  • 1 large egg

 

  • 1 tsp vanilla extract


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

  • In a mixing bowl, combine the peanut butter, 1 cup of sugar, egg, and vanilla extract. Mix well until smooth.

  • Roll the dough into small balls (about 1 inch) and place them on an ungreased cookie sheet.

  • Use a fork to press a crisscross pattern onto each cookie, flattening them slightly.

  • Sprinkle the tops with the remaining 1/2 cup of sugar.

  •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den.

 

  • Let cool on the pan for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.


Notes

  • You can use crunchy peanut butter for added texture.

  • These cookies are naturally gluten-free since they don’t contain flour.

 

  • For an extra treat, dip half the cookie in melted chocolate once cooled.
